Malone Suffers Loss to Nationally-Ranked Seton Hill

GREENSBURG, Pa. - The Malone University men's lacrosse team was defeated by #4 Seton Hill University by a score of 29-2 on Saturday afternoon. 

The Pioneers fall to 5-8 overall and 3-4 in Great Midwest Athletic Conference (G-MAC) play. The Griffins are 10-1 on the year and a perfect 5-0 inside the league. 

Malone was shutout in the first half and fell behind 17-0 at the midpoint in the game. Talon Heath scored the team's first goal with 7:43 to play in the third quarter and John Mautz III added one more in the fourth quarter.

Seton Hill outshot the Pioneers 81-22 and put an impressive 51 shots on-goal. The Griffins won 31 of the 34 face-offs and won ground balls 67-15. Nick Sanderson (4-5) made 21 saves, one off his career-high.
